2024年企业选择CentOS版本的核心结论:
CentOS传统版本(如7/8)已不推荐用于生产环境,应优先选择替代方案(如AlmaLinux/Rocky Linux)或迁移至CentOS Stream,但需权衡稳定性风险。以下是具体分析和建议:
一、CentOS传统版本的现状与问题
-
CentOS 7:
- 官方支持截止到2024年6月30日,此后不再提供安全更新。
- 现状:若企业仍在使用,需在2024年中前完成迁移计划。
- 风险:继续使用将面临安全漏洞无补丁的问题,不符合合规要求。
-
CentOS 8:
- 已于2021年底提前终止支持,绝对不建议使用。
二、CentOS Stream的定位与争议
-
CentOS Stream特性:
- 定位为RHEL的“上游”测试分支,采用滚动更新模式。
- 更新频率高于传统CentOS,但稳定性低于RHEL,适合开发/测试环境。
-
企业适用性:
- 不推荐直接用于核心生产环境,尤其对稳定性要求高的场景(如X_X、政务)。
- 适用场景:需快速获取新功能的边缘业务,或作为RHEL兼容过渡方案。
三、推荐替代方案与选择逻辑
方案1:迁移至RHEL兼容社区发行版(首选)
- AlmaLinux/Rocky Linux:
- 完全兼容RHEL,提供10年生命周期支持,社区驱动且免费。
- 优势:无缝迁移工具(如
almalinux-deploy),企业可延续原有运维习惯。
方案2:转向商业支持系统
- RHEL自身:
- 需购买订阅,但提供官方支持、安全审计和合规认证。
- 适合大型企业或强行业。
- Oracle Linux:
- 免费商用,兼容RHEL,且提供“坚不可摧企业内核”(UEK)。
方案3:拥抱非RHEL生态
- Ubuntu LTS/Debian:
- 优势:活跃社区、丰富软件生态,适合云原生/Kubernetes场景。
- 风险:需调整运维体系(如APT包管理、不同目录结构)。
四、企业决策关键点
- 业务连续性优先:
- 若原有系统基于CentOS 7,2024年必须完成迁移,避免安全风险。
- 技术栈兼容性:
- 依赖特定RHEL生态工具(如Ansible/SELinux)的企业,建议选择AlmaLinux/Rocky Linux。
- 成本与支持:
- 无预算企业选社区版,关键业务建议购买商业支持(如RHEL订阅或云厂商托管服务)。
五、总结与行动建议
- 立即行动:制定迁移计划,2024年6月前脱离CentOS 7。
- 首选路径:迁移至AlmaLinux/Rocky Linux,平衡稳定性与成本。
- 谨慎评估:若选择CentOS Stream,需隔离部署并强化测试流程。
- 长期策略:结合云原生趋势,评估Ubuntu/Debian的混合架构可能性。
轻量云Cloud